The Reticent Blade Chapter 154

Two unexpected visitors arrived at North Watching Pass a few days before the New Year. "Where is this?" Xue Niang asked, looking at the low, misshapen city walls before her, then turning to Xue Qiming. Xue Qiming looked up at the weathered characters on the wall, rubbed his nose, and said, "North Watching Pass." "The person you’re looking for lives here?" Xue Niang adjusted her skirt which was a bit large for her because it was something that Xue Qiming had borrowed along the way. "Yeah... something like that." Xue Qiming paused, then took Xue Niang’s tiny hand. "Come on, let’s get you something to eat first. I have a friend here... He’s a good cook and his wine isn’t bad either." Xue Niang’s eyes lit up. Only two sleepy guards were at the city gate, leaning against the wall and dozing off. Xue Qiming led Xue Niang right past them without waking them, entering the city directly. It was near noon, and smoke from cooking rose from every household, filling the town with the enticing aroma of food. Xue Niang couldn’t help but gulp. Xue Qiming noticed her reaction. "Hungry?" Xue Niang nodded, but she didn’t complain. Xue Qiming smiled at her. "We’re almost there." After winding through a few streets in the city, they stopped in front of a house. It was an ordinary house that was no different from the others on the street. Smoke curled from the chimney, suggesting that someone inside was cooking. "We’re here." Xue Qiming ruffled Xue Niang’s hair and knocked on the door. "Who’s there?" a man asked from inside. "Coming, coming! Hold on!" The door opened to reveal a man who looked to be in his forties or fifties, with a beard and wrinkles etched by a life filled with hardship. "Quit banging on the door! Hm?" When he saw Xue Qiming, the man’s face first showed confusion, then surprise and joy. "You... Brother Xue! Is it really you!" The man flung the door wide open, stepping out to grab onto Xue Qiming’s hand. "What an unexpected guest! Come in, come in. How long has it been? Nearly four years?" Xue Qiming led Xue Niang inside, smiling as he replied, "It has been more than four years, Brother Qi." "Yes, yes, my memory’s gone!" Commander Qi slapped his forehead and suddenly noticed the girl beside Xue Qiming. A bit surprised, he asked, "Since when did you have a daughter? She's grown so much too! How come you never mentioned her before?" "Huh?" Xue Qiming was startled and quickly waved his hand. "You're misunderstanding things, Brother Qi. She’s not my daughter. I’m not even married, so where could I get a daughter from? This is... this is my..." He stammered, his mouth open but not knowing how to introduce Xue Niang... could he really say she was a girl he had orphaned then picked up along the way? "Child bride." A clear, innocent voice came from below. "Say what?" The man surnamed Qi was stunned, and so was Xue Qiming. "I’m a child bride he bought from a human trafficker," Xue Niang added helpfully. Xue Qiming’s neck stiffened as he looked down. He saw Xue Niang looking up at him, her large eyes full of innocent sincerity, as if she was saying, See how understanding I am? Xue Qiming’s mouth twitched as he looked up at Brother Qi, who was also glancing back awkwardly. "Ha... haha..." Xue Qiming forced a laugh, wishing he could find a hole to crawl into. "Heh... heh... Brother Xue... haha... I never thought you had that kind of taste... haha..." Brother Qi awkwardly tried to smooth things over, as he inwardly cursed himself for asking such nosy questions. The two of them just stared at each other, unable to think of anything else to say, they laughed awkwardly. A cold wind blew, lifting scattered leaves from the ground. Xue Qiming felt like the desert wind had never been as bleak as this. "Oh, right!" Brother Qi finally realized that it was up to him to play the host. "Come in, come in. What are we doing standing out here? Let’s talk inside, come on, come on!" With that, he led the way inside. Taking advantage of Brother Qi’s turning around, Xue Qiming bent down, glaring at Xue Niang and poking her forehead. In a low voice, he scolded her, "What nonsense are you saying! You threw my reputation to the ground and stomped all over it! Don’t say things you don’t understand!" Xue Niang blinked. "Oh." "Brother Xue, come on in already," Brother Qi called from the doorway, seeing that Xue Qiming hadn’t followed. "Coming, coming!" Xue Qiming responded. He shot Xue Niang another glare before stepping inside, with Xue Niang following behind. Brother Qi set the food on the table, and just as they sat down, he suddenly slapped his forehead. "Oh! My memory is failing me! I almost forgot you can't enjoy a meal without wine, Brother Xue. Just wait, I’ll dig out a few jars of good wine. Today we’ll indulge ourselves properly!" "That’d be great." Xue Qiming’s eyes crinkled in a smile. "I’ve been waiting for you to say that, Brother Qi!" Soon, Brother Qi returned with two wine jars and handed one to Xue Qiming. "You wouldn’t know, but I buried these on the day you left four years ago. It's all my own brew. You’ve got a picky taste, so I made it just the way you like. I figured I’d save it in case you ever came back so I could treat you properly. All these years, I held back from drinking even a drop myself... look, the seal is still fresh." Xue Qiming was stunned, rubbing his thumb over the jar’s seal, loosening a small chunk of clay. He pressed it gently, and it crumbled into dust in his hand. "Ah... Th-thank you." Xue Qiming’s voice was soft. "Bah!" Brother Qi waved his hand. "No need for thanks between us! Brothers don’t need those words! Come on! Let’s drink!" "Alright, let’s drink." Xue Qiming smiled, broke the clay seal, and poured himself a bowl. The rich aroma of wine immediately filled the air. Just as Xue Qiming was about to raise his bowl, Xue Niang tugged his sleeve. He looked down to see Xue Niang gazing up at him with her wide, expressive eyes. Seeing him look her way, Xue Niang pointed at her own bowl. Xue Qiming pursed his lips but poured her a bowl as well, making Xue Niang smile, her eyes narrowing into happy slits.
